What is Qualitrol?

Qualitrol is a company that specializes in providing monitoring and protection solutions for electrical assets such as transformers, circuit breakers, and generators. Their products help utilities and industries monitor the health and performance of their electrical equipment, ensuring reliability and preventing failures. Qualitrol offers a range of sensors, monitoring systems, and software for condition-based maintenance, helping customers optimize asset management and reduce downtime.

What challenges do Qualitrol Field Service Engineers face on-site, and how can they prepare for them?

Qualitrol Field Service Engineers often encounter challenges such as troubleshooting complex monitoring equipment in unpredictable field environments, managing time-sensitive repairs, and communicating technical findings to non-technical stakeholders. To prepare, it’s essential to be well-versed in Qualitrol’s product range, stay updated on equipment manuals, and cultivate strong problem-solving skills. Building rapport with local site personnel and maintaining detailed service logs also help ensure smooth operations and effective issue resolution.

Role: Test/Industrial Engineer
Location: Fairport, NY
This is an outstanding place to work!
It all starts with the people. You will love working with colleagues who have a genuine desire to innovate and solve complex problems. We come to work every day striving to make the organization better than it was the day before-asking tough questions, pushing boundaries, and supporting each other in an environment that values authenticity, clarity, inclusion, and diversity. Qualitrol associates enjoy the autonomy, breadth of responsibility, and creativity typical of a medium-sized company, while benefiting from the resources, standard methodologies, and career opportunities of a Fortune 500 organization like Ralliant.
Your Impact
As a Test / Industrial Engineer, you will play a key role in ensuring Qualitrol's products are manufactured with the highest levels of quality, reliability, and efficiency. You will develop and optimize manufacturing test systems, production processes, and continuous improvement initiatives that support the delivery of industry-leading monitoring and protection solutions for critical electrical infrastructure. Working closely with Engineering, Manufacturing, Quality, Supply Chain, and Operations, you will drive improvements in manufacturability, testability, productivity, and operational excellence while supporting new product introductions and sustaining existing product lines.
Here's Where You'll Demonstrate Your Proficiency
  • Design, develop, validate, and maintain manufacturing test processes, fixtures, and automated test equipment.
  • Develop manufacturing processes, work instructions, and standard operating procedures for new and existing products.
  • Analyze production workflows and implement process improvements that increase productivity, reduce waste, and improve quality.
  • Perform time studies, capacity analysis, line balancing, and ergonomic assessments to optimize manufacturing operations.
  • Support new product introduction by ensuring products are manufacturable and testable.
  • Investigate production and test failures using root cause analysis and implement corrective actions.
  • Partner with Quality to support CAPA, PFMEA, control plans, and process validation activities.
  • Develop and track KPIs related to yield, throughput, cycle time, and equipment effectiveness.
  • Collaborate with design engineering to improve product design for manufacturability and testability.
  • Support equipment selection, installation, qualification, and preventive maintenance.
  • Create and maintain technical documentation including process flows, test procedures, and manufacturing instructions.
  • Leverage AI-enabled tools where appropriate to improve engineering analysis, documentation, troubleshooting, and continuous improvement.

The Successful Candidate Will Demonstrate the Following Skills and Experience
  • Bachelor's degree in Industrial Engineering, Manufacturing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, Electrical Engineering, or a related engineering discipline.
  • 5+ years of experience in industrial engineering, manufacturing engineering, test engineering, or process engineering within a manufacturing environment.
  • Experience developing manufacturing test systems, fixtures, and production processes.
  • Knowledge of Lean Manufacturing, Six Sigma, Kaizen, and continuous improvement methodologies.
  • Experience with statistical analysis, root cause analysis, and process capability studies.
  • Familiarity with PLCs, automation, data acquisition systems, or manufacturing software is preferred.
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, and project management skills.
  • Excellent communication and collaboration skills across cross-functional teams.
  • Ability to interpret engineering drawings, specifications, and manufacturing documentation.
  • Experience using ERP/MES systems and Microsoft Office applications.
  • Exposure to AI tools and technologies to improve engineering workflows, documentation, testing, and data analysis.
  • Commitment to safety, quality, continuous learning, and operational excellence.

About Qualitrol
QUALITROL manufactures monitoring and protection devices for high value electrical assets and OEM manufacturing companies. Established in 1945, QUALITROL produces thousands of different types of products on demand and customized to meet our individual customers' needs. We are the largest and most trusted global leader for partial discharge monitoring, asset protection equipment and information products across power generation, transmission, and distribution. At Qualitrol, we are redefining condition-based monitoring.
